Vincent Johnson Jr. is a physically imposing offensive line prospect with a high floor due to his frame and functional strength. His mauling play style in the run game and solid anchor in pass protection make him a valuable asset for a Power-5 program.

Physical Profile

Johnson possesses an ideal frame for an offensive tackle, standing at 6-foot-5 and weighing 315 pounds. His size and mass are significant advantages in overpowering defenders at the high school level. He also participates in track and field, with a shot put of 47-9.75 as a junior, indicating good foundational power and explosive ability.

Play Style

On film, Johnson is a tone-setter who excels in a power-running scheme. He is a mauler who enjoys engaging defenders and driving them off the ball. In pass protection, he relies on his strong base and powerful upper body to neutralize pass rushers. His aggressive mentality is evident in his desire to finish blocks and play with a physical edge.

Strengths

  • Possesses a massive, college-ready frame with the ability to dominate smaller defenders through sheer size and strength.
  • Exhibits a powerful and aggressive demeanor in the run game, consistently looking to finish blocks and play through the whistle.
  • Shows a strong initial punch and the ability to anchor effectively against bull rushes in pass protection.
  • Demonstrates leadership qualities and is described as a physical, smart, and athletic player.

Areas to Improve

  • Needs to continue refining footwork and lateral agility to handle speed rushers on the edge at the collegiate level.
  • Can play high at times; focusing on maintaining a lower pad level will enhance his leverage and blocking effectiveness.

College Projection

Johnson projects as a multi-year starter at the Power-5 level. His size and strength give him the potential to contribute early in his career, likely at right tackle or guard. With continued technical development, he has the upside to become an all-conference caliber player.

NFL Outlook

Given his 4-star rating, impressive size, and commitment to a strong program, Johnson has the potential to be a future NFL Draft selection. His development over the next few years will be critical, but his raw physical tools provide a strong foundation for a professional career. His ceiling is a mid-round draft pick with the potential to develop into a starting-caliber offensive lineman.

Best Fit

A program that emphasizes a physical, downhill running game would be an excellent fit for Johnson's skills. He would thrive in a scheme that allows him to utilize his size and strength to impose his will on defenders. His commitment to TCU, a program known for producing tough, physical offensive linemen, aligns well with his playing style.
